Fox Searchlight snatched the rights to Jen Sacks’ 1998 chic lit novel Nice with an eye for developing it as a project starring Reese Witherspoon, according to Variety. Witherspoon will produce the dark comedy, which centers on a magazine writer who accidentally kills her boyfriend and then decides she’d rather kill boyfriends than break up with them.
